I' have used an older applications, that use many files simultaneously
(50-60 files),
from a Win 98 client. It had a slower response from a Win 98 Server.
After, I have changed the server to Linux (RH 6.2 whith Samba),
same hardware as W98 Server.
Application response was faster. (Either with a ext2 or vfat filesystem).
To understand what was wrong, I runned System monitor (Client W98),
and the only difference I have seen was the "Network Client/Transaction per
second",
when I used Win 98 as server it reached a value of 1800 tps, when I used
Linux Samba it reached 60 per second.
Therefore, I suspect the problem is in Windows 98 server, as the client was
the same,
in some way it generates an high number of this "transactions".
